Sybren A. Stüvel
375cab6e6e
Notes can now be added to *any* model in the admin. Deletion is immediate and irreversible. The following permissions can be granted to users/groups: - blender_notes.add_note - blender_notes.change_note - blender_notes.delete_note - blender_notes.view_note WARNING: a user with view_note permissions can view *ALL* notes. There is no model-level access. In other words, even when someone cannot see Memberships, they can read ALL notes on ALL Memberships.
12 lines
333 B
Python
12 lines
333 B
Python
from django.urls import path
|
|
|
|
from . import views
|
|
|
|
app_name = 'notes'
|
|
urlpatterns = [
|
|
path('<app_label>/<model_name>/<int:object_id>',
|
|
views.NotesView.as_view(), name='for-object'),
|
|
path('delete/<app_label>/<model_name>/<int:object_id>/<int:note_id>',
|
|
views.DeleteNoteView.as_view(), name='delete-note'),
|
|
]
|